Web6 de out. de 2024 · Timor Monitor Care Sheet. October 6, 2024. Timor monitors ( Varanus timorensis) are 26-30” long, diurnal, arboreal lizards native to the Timor islands. They prefer tropical forest habitats, but when trees are not available, they have been known to colonize rock walls. WebMonitor lizards are a large group of reptiles that live in Australia, Africa, Asia, and many different islands in the western Pacific. There are at least 79 different species of monitor lizards, each with its own range, adaptations, and traits. They are incredibly varied creatures, and the largest species, the Komodo dragon, grows up to 10 ft. long.. Each …
